Biography:I’d worked on the fringes of the property market for several years and this, along with a degree of hi-tech international sales and marketing experience, provided the background on which much of the novels are based.
There’s a second closely interlinked theme running through the trilogy – the creation of a Charitable Foundation to provide long-term funding, training and support to projects involving the 16-24 year olds. This evolved from my wife’s work with the area director of a major UK charity.
Genre-wise the novels are a contemporary romance. I’ve never been particularly happy with that and, for a long time, ‘A Circle Squared’ had the alternate title of ‘Cinderella Revisited’. To me it is a contemporary fairytale set in today’s world of international business with a story line that pushes – but never breaks – the envelope of credibility.
How did it all begin? Several years ago I and some of my colleagues had spent the evening celebrating having secured a large contract with a major multi-national; after a few drinks one of the guys solemnly decided that my contribution, in writing the original contract submission and the final presentation material, had been critically important. It prompted him to remark that, since I obviously had a knack with words, I ought to try my hand at writing something serious – like a novel.
Several years later, when I had a little more time, I remembered that remark and began to sketch out a few ideas. ‘A Circle Squared’ evolved quite slowly at first but, before I really knew what was happening, it had taken on an existence of its own.Unfortunately (or do I mean fortunately?)
